What does 'Flexible After Baking' mean for this clay and how does it affect durability?
Flexible After Baking means that once cured in the oven, the clay becomes more resistant to cracking and is better able to handle bending or handling. This can improve durability for thin components and wearable pieces. Note that very thick sections may still feel rigid once fully cured.

How should I condition, knead, and shape the clay for best results?
Condition the clay by warming it with your hands or kneading it until it becomes soft and smooth. Knead and roll to blend colors or achieve the desired texture, then shape using polymer clay tools or blades. Keep work pieces even in thickness to ensure uniform baking.
How do I bake Mont Marte polymer clay and what are the typical guidelines?
Bake according to the packaging instructions. Generally, polymer clay is baked in a household oven at about 110–130°C (230–265°F) for roughly 15–30 minutes per 6 mm (1/4 inch) of thickness. Avoid overheating, and allow pieces to cool completely before handling. If your piece is thick, consider longer bake times at lower heat to prevent scorching.
Are there safety considerations or compliance notes I should know when using this clay?
Yes. The clay is non-toxic and designed for safe use in home, school, or studio environments when used as directed. It is not intended for consumption or food contact. Avoid inhaling any clay dust and wash hands after handling.
How should I store and care for Mont Marte polymer clay to keep it usable?
Store the clay in a cool, dry place away from direct sunlight. Keep colors sealed to prevent drying out and color transfer between shades. If the clay becomes stiff, recondition it by kneading or warming it until it’s pliable again.

Can I use this clay for jewelry making and what finishing options exist?
Yes, it’s well-suited for jewelry making due to its pliability before baking and flexible finish after curing. Finishing options include lightly sanding for a smoother surface and applying a clear varnish or resin coat to add shine and protection against wear.
